Sun, 19 Aug 2007: Buy Local Food…Save The Environment
Do you know how far the apple in your kitchen traveled before you picked it up at the grocery store According to the Leopold Center for Sustainable Agriculture, apples in American grocery stores typically travel 1,726 miles before reaching your kitchen

Fri, 17 Aug 2007: All About German Beer
Throughout Germany, beer is very popular with the culture Germany contains well over 1,000 breweries, which is more than any other location in the world
